I have found that flower noise, along with the other noise generators used for decorative terrain features, use simplex noise, and only have one octave. Flower forest noise repeats every 48 blocks. Biomes prior to Beta 1.8 also used two simplex noise generators, one for temperature, and another for humidity. Overflowing with simplex noise is much different than with Perlin noise; the overflow distance varies depending on the quadrant of the map and the coordinate on the other axis. Simplex noise is also used for the biome fill noise in modern versions (1.18 and later). When it overflows the noise values stay constant at a single value. Sunwukong3203 (talk) 02:27, 26 September 2024 (UTC)
